Replica

A number of replicas indicates how many pods should be maintained.


Accessing Replica Configuration

  1. After logging into CHAI™, click on the project where you want to update the replica count, then click Cruize.

  2. Click on the blueprint version count on the blueprint card. After clicking the count, the blueprint versions page will be displayed, which contains a list of blueprint versions.

  3. Click on the View configurations kebab menu option or click on the blueprint version name to view blueprint configurations.

  4. Go to the Deployments tab and click Edit deployment definition from the Action column of any deployment.

  5. The deployment definition page will open. Now go to the Replica tab as shown in the image below.

Update Replica

The default value of replica is 1.

Steps to Update Replica

  1. Click the Update button to update the value as shown in the image below.

  2. If the replica value is greater than 3, after clicking the Update button, a confirmation popup will appear asking for confirmation as shown below.

  3. Provide the value and click the Save Changes button.


Important Note:
Replica value should be greater than 0.
